One of the biggest shifts in the last decade is the rise of "Spiritual Tech." Indians are among the highest consumers of meditation apps (like Sattva), astrology apps (like AstroSage), and digital Kundli matching. The traditional Pandit (priest) now has a Zoom link. Lifestyle content has adapted; you are just as likely to see a "Tantric Tuesday" trend as a "Taco Tuesday."

The Western "clean girl aesthetic" (beige walls, minimalism, silence) is anxiety-inducing to an Indian viewer. An authentic Indian home is colorful, loud, and often messy. Content featuring the chaos of joint family dinners, the noise of pressure cookers, and the clutter of Diwali lights resonates better than sterile, studio-lit perfection. "Do not make 'Indian food.' Make 'Lucknowi Biryani' or 'Kerala Appam.'" Generalization is seen as lazy. The Indian audience prides itself on regional distinctions. A video titled "5 ways to drape a saree differently" will get decent views. A video titled "5 ways to drape a saree like a Maharashtrian Nauvari" will go viral in Maharashtra.
